"""µFrame — A DSL for rich terminal UIs rendered as ASCII and Micron.
Public API:
compile(source, width=64) → CompileResult
"""
from __future__ import annotations
from dataclasses import dataclass, field
from uframe.errors import CompileWarning, UFrameError
from uframe.parser import parse
from uframe.measure import measure
from uframe.layout import layout
from uframe.paint import paint
from uframe.borders import merge_borders
from uframe.grid import CharGrid
from uframe.emit_ascii import emit_ascii
from uframe.emit_micron import emit_micron
from uframe.ir import (
IRNode, Field, Password, Radio, Checkbox, FormButton,
Source, IfBlock, ForLoop, OnSubmit, StateDecl, CacheControl,
)
from uframe.themes import get_theme, ThemeDef
@dataclass
class CompileResult:
"""Result of compiling a .uf source."""
ascii: str = ""
micron: str = ""
script: str = "" # generated Python script (dynamic mode only)
is_dynamic: bool = False
warnings: list[CompileWarning] = field(default_factory=list)
def _has_dynamic_nodes(node: IRNode) -> bool:
"""Check if the IR tree contains any dynamic nodes."""
if isinstance(node, (Source, IfBlock, ForLoop, OnSubmit, StateDecl, CacheControl)):
return True
return any(_has_dynamic_nodes(child) for child in node.children)
def _collect_form_nodes(node: IRNode) -> dict[int, IRNode]:
"""Walk the IR tree and collect form nodes keyed by their y position."""
result: dict[int, IRNode] = {}
if isinstance(node, (Field, Password, Radio, Checkbox, FormButton)):
result[node.rect.y] = node
for child in node.children:
result.update(_collect_form_nodes(child))
return result
def _micron_form_line(node: IRNode) -> str:
"""Generate the Micron form tag for a form node."""
if isinstance(node, Field):
w = node.field_width
name = node.field_name
ph = node.placeholder or name
return f"{name}: `<{w}|{name}`{ph}>"
elif isinstance(node, Password):
w = node.field_width
name = node.field_name
ph = node.placeholder or name
return f"{name}: `<!{w}|{name}`{ph}>"
elif isinstance(node, Radio):
parts = []
for i, opt in enumerate(node.options):
val = opt.lower().replace(" ", "_")
checked = "|*" if i == 0 else ""
parts.append(f"`<^|{node.group}|{val}{checked}`{opt}>")
return f"{node.group}: {' '.join(parts)}"
elif isinstance(node, Checkbox):
name = node.field_name
label = node.checkbox_label
checked = "|*" if node.checked else ""
return f"`<?|{name}|yes{checked}`{label}>"
elif isinstance(node, FormButton):
return f"`[`!{node.button_label}`!`:{node.dest}]"
return ""
def compile(source: str, width: int = 64, theme: str = "") -> CompileResult:
"""Compile a µFrame .uf source string into ASCII and Micron output.
Args:
source: the .uf DSL source text
width: page width in characters (default 64)
Returns:
CompileResult with ascii, micron, and any warnings
Raises:
ParseError: if the source cannot be parsed
LayoutError: if layout constraints fail
"""
warnings: list[CompileWarning] = []
# 1. Parse
page = parse(source)
if page.width == 64 and width != 64:
page.width = width
w = page.width
# 1b. Resolve theme (CLI flag overrides source directive)
theme_name = theme or page.theme_name or "default"
theme_def = get_theme(theme_name)
# 2. Measure
measure(page, w)
# 3. Layout
total_h = layout(page, 0, 0, w, page.pref_height + 100)
# 4. Create grid and paint
grid = CharGrid(w, max(total_h, 1))
paint(page, grid, theme_def)
# 5. Merge borders
merge_borders(grid)
# 6. Emit
ascii_out = emit_ascii(grid)
micron_out = emit_micron(grid, page_title=page.title)
# 7. Post-pass: replace form element lines in Micron output
form_nodes = _collect_form_nodes(page)
if form_nodes:
micron_lines = micron_out.split("\n")
for row_y, form_node in form_nodes.items():
if 0 <= row_y < len(micron_lines):
micron_lines[row_y] = _micron_form_line(form_node)
micron_out = "\n".join(micron_lines)
# 8. Check if this page has dynamic features
is_dynamic = _has_dynamic_nodes(page)
script = ""
if is_dynamic:
from uframe.codegen import compile_dynamic
script = compile_dynamic(page)
return CompileResult(
ascii=ascii_out,
micron=micron_out,
script=script,
is_dynamic=is_dynamic,
warnings=warnings,
)
